BN men boycott swearing-in of Perlis MB

KANGAR: No Barisan Nasional assemblymen showed up at Istana Arau when the Raja of Perlis swore in Mentri Besar Datuk Seri Azlan Man (pic) today.

Only five assemblymen - two from PAS and three from PKR - were at the ceremony.

Tuanku Syed Sirajuddin Putra Jamalullail criticised the Barisan representatives for playing politics for power instead of serving the rakyat.

Meanwhile, Perlis Barisan chairman Datuk Seri Shahidan Kassim has called for a press conference in Kuala Lumpur this afternoon.

Although Perlis Barisan expressed support for Shahidan’s brother and Tambun Tulang assemblyman Datuk Ismail Kassim to be mentri besar, the Ruler appointed incumbent Azlan, declaring that he had performed in the previous term and was willing to serve the rakyat.

After being sworn-in, Azlan said at a press conference later he would appoint his exco members after seeking guidance from acting Umno president Datuk Seri Dr Ahmad Zahid Hamidi and vice-president Datuk Seri Hishammuddin Hussein.
